We waited 5 minutes while 4 staff members walked around the kitchen looking at us without saying anything. A girl finally did apologize for the wait. Maybe I'm spoiled because I lived in Memphis for a few years, but overall this was just ok... I really wanted to like this place. I tried a half slab of ribs, pulled pork, turkey, and Mac and cheese. Everything was just ok and a little dry. Pork didn't have much flavor without the sauce. Turkey was dry. Ribs did NOT fall off the bone. I had to pull with more force than you want to and they were a bit tough. Ribs also have a brown sugar glaze so be ready for a sweet sugary flavor not so much smoked flavor. Super cheap slices of plain white bread. Mac and cheese was a bit dry and not very cheesy. Other people with me agreed turkey was dry and said the Cole slaw wasn't very good. A bit underwhelming. I probably won't come back.

My husband and I had the brisket mac and cheese 5 times during Medina County fair week! Nothing else at the fair could compare in quality and satisfaction! The meat always seems fresh and moist (never at all dried out like most other places). The family still manages to be friendly after tirelessly working all day every day at a busy week-long fair! I love that they are supportive of 4H! We need more kids interested in farming in order to provide for future generations! My only wish is that I could get their food more often outside of fair week.

Great little place to grab a quick bite to eat. I personally love when restaurants are set up this way - you order your food at the counter and they plate it for you, then you pay and sit down to eat. Super easy, quick if you need it to be. Now for the food - it was amazing! We went late in the day and quite a few of their items were sold out for the day so we ordered ribs and they were the best bbq ribs I’ve ever had. The sides were also unique and delicious. My husband and I will be back for sure - so fun finding gems like this!

Great place. Great people. I love the look inside. We've only gone during the week in the evenings so it's been quieter. There's a good number of seats for the size of the restaurant so I'm sure lots of options to dine in, even on the weekends. The bathrooms are spotless and wheelchair friendly with their size.

But really the best part is the food. The candied pork belly is beyond belief delicious. My husband got it in a sandwich and said that's perfect with the bread and everything that comes with it. But we also got it straight and just ate it straight out of a container and it was fabulous. The ribs are so good. Everything is so tender there. It's just fall off of the bone. Nothing's over dry. You would think with all the process it goes through and if it's there throughout a lot of the day that possibly it would get dry but we've never had anything but moist meat.

There are like 6 to 8 sauce options. They are kind enough to leave little cups out so you can sample all of them. My husband and I have both developed our favorites and different sauces. Taste better with different cuts we think. And if you get it to go you can pick whatever sauces you like. So learn your favorite so it's easy to order online.

My family are apparently cornbread purests. They didn't like it with the onions in it, but there are still so many options that it's not a big deal. There's a ton of delicious sides to choose from. My favorite are the sweet potatoes. As someone who is gluten-free, it is really nice that there are many options. I can eat any of the meats and any of the sausage. I just have to stay away from the sides that obviously contain gluten. But I can easily get a full meal so I am never left wanting.
